Ardigna is one of the best restaurants we have ever been to. Salvatore and his team made us feel beyond welcome and served us a meal that we might have seen in our wildest dreams. The fixed menu at just €35/person started with wine and 20(!) plates of antipasti that had virtually everything you can imagine - bruschetta (fabulous bread!), olives, artichokes, zucchine, mushrooms, ricotta, polpette and various meats in sauces - plates kept appearing and this spread alone would have kept us full for at least two days. Next came heavenly pasta, the leftovers of which were packed up for us and were enough for next evening's meal. The platter of meats for secondi we had bagged before they even got to us, we were so full at that point. Add pineapple, cakes, coffee and amaro for dessert.
All of this served with charme and humour. We were allowed to stay in our camper overnight in the parking lot and treated to cappuccino and croissants by Salvatore the next morning. An amazing experience we won't forget and we hope to be back! Everyone should drive the extra mile (never mind the bumpy roads) to come to this remote spot.
